The Gaslamp Quarter Historical Foundation is committed to bringing unique educational events to families in Southern California.  Our outreach includes schools and libraries as well as invitations to diverse populations in the San Diego area to bring their exhibits to our community exhibit hall.  We welcome and celebrate all those who make up the fabric of our city.

The Gaslamp Museum treated the children to a fun, interactive activity at the Central Library.

San Diego's First People
An Exhibit by the Sycuan Tribe of the Kumeyaay Nation

The Gaslamp Museum at the Davis-Horton House hosted an exhibit featuring artifacts, textiles and a fascinating history of San Diego's First People

Miss Kumeyaay

Jadalyn Pham, a member of the Sycuan Band of the Kumeyaay Nation, is the 2025–2026 Miss Kumeyaay Nation, representing the Kumeyaay people through cultural advocacy, tradition, and community events.
